Inside the cathedral, there is a golden altar with precious stones and statues of various figures from … WebNoto, town and episcopal see, southeastern Sicily, Italy. It lies on the southern slopes of the Hyblaei Hills southwest of Syracuse. Noto was founded in 1703 about 4 miles (7 km) southeast of the Siculan and Roman city of Netum, which was destroyed in the earthquake of 1693. WebConsidered Sicily's "Baroque City," Noto is in the province of Syracuse, in the southeastern corner of Sicily. The town is located about 35 kilometers southwest of the city of Syracuse. Old Noto was completely destroyed in the extremely violent earthquake that struck Eastern Sicily in 1693, a quake that heavily damaged Catania and Syracuse also ... WebOct 6, 2024 · Noto Cathedral is a Roman Catholic cathedral on Sicily, Italy. The construction began in the early 18th century and was completed in 1776. The cathedral was built in the style of the Sicilian Baroque It is dedicated to Saint Nicholas of Myra. The cathedral dome collapsed in 1996 as a result of an earthquake in 1990.

WebNoto is a city in the Province of Syracuse, Sicily. It lends its name to the surrounding area Val di Noto. In 2002 Noto and its church were declared a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Noto is famous for its fine buildings of the early 18th century, many of which are considered to be among the finest examples of Sicilian baroque style.
